Home ›› Elgin ›› Roadmap from Elgin to Bathgate

How to get from Elgin (Scotland) to Bathgate (Scotland)

Calculate route from Elgin (Scotland, United Kingdom) to Bathgate (Scotland, United Kingdom).

The flight distance (as the crow flies) between Elgin and Bathgate is 195.2 km.

Roadmap (route) to go from Elgin to Bathgate detailed above, you can also see the course layout on the map.

While doing trip Elgin - Bathgate by car, the calculated route ends at a distance , or more straight.

Calculation of distance and route from Bathgate to Elgin :

195.2262.5 km3h18mn
  1. Continue onto Blackfriars Road 0h0mn
    165 m
  2. Continue onto Trinity Place 0h0mn
    104 m
  3. Turn right onto A941 0h0mn
    107 m
  4. At roundabout, take exit 1 onto A96 0h1mn
    450 m
  5. At roundabout, take exit 2 onto Queen Street 0h0mn
    188 m
  6. Turn right onto Institution Road 0h0mn
    299 m
  7. Turn left onto Moss Street 0h0mn
    305 m
  8. At roundabout, take exit 2 onto New Elgin Road 0h0mn
    281 m
  9. At roundabout, take exit 2 onto New Elgin Road 0h1mn
    941 m
  10. At roundabout, take exit 2 onto A941 0h10mn
    13.6 km
  11. At roundabout, take exit 2 onto New Street 0h4mn
    4.9 km
  12. Continue onto A95 0h12mn
    15.3 km
  13. Keep left onto Tomintoul Road 0h6mn
    9.2 km
  14. Turn right onto B9008 0h9mn
    12.5 km
  15. Turn left onto A939 0h13mn
    18.8 km
  16. Turn sharp right onto A939 0h7mn
    9.4 km
  17. Turn right onto B976 0h8mn
    8.1 km
  18. Turn sharp right onto A93 1h51mn
    67.5 km
  19. Turn right onto Boat Brae 0h0mn
    310 m
  20. Keep right onto Wellmeadow 0h0mn
    102 m
  21. Turn left onto Leslie Street 0h0mn
    167 m
  22. Turn right onto Reform Street 0h0mn
    113 m
  23. Turn left onto Perth Street 0h16mn
    19.8 km
  24. At roundabout, take exit 1 onto Isla Road 0h5mn
    4.5 km
  25. Turn right onto West Bridge Street 0h0mn
    287 m
  26. Turn sharp left onto Tay Street 0h1mn
    773 m
  27. Turn slight left onto Shore Road 0h3mn
    1.9 km
  28. Turn sharp left onto Edinburgh Road 0h1mn
    645 m
  29. Keep left onto M90 and take M90 toward Edinburgh, Stirling, Kincardine 0h29mn
    49.2 km
  30. Keep left onto M90 and take A904 toward Borrowstounness, Kirkliston, Queensferry 0h0mn
    590 m
  31. At roundabout, take exit 3 onto Queensferry Junction 0h4mn
    4.5 km
  32. Turn left 0h1mn
    1.8 km
  33. Turn right onto B9080 0h1mn
    1.1 km
  34. Turn left onto B8046 0h1mn
    1.2 km
  35. Turn right 0h3mn
    2.8 km
  36. Turn left 0h1mn
    1.0 km
  37. Turn left 0h0mn
    375 m
  38. Turn sharp right 0h1mn
    2.0 km
  39. Turn left 0h0mn
    192 m
  40. Turn right 0h2mn
    2.3 km
  41. Turn left 0h0mn
    22 m
  42. Turn left 0h1mn
    1.1 km
  43. Turn slight right 0h0mn
    546 m
  44. Keep right 0h1mn
    1.0 km
  45. Turn slight right 0h2mn
    1.4 km
  46. Continue onto Hopetoun Street 0h1mn
    401 m
  47. Arrive at destination 0h0mn
    0 m

Travel from Elgin (Scotland) to a selection of major cities.

Distances from Elgin to biggest cities in Scotland

  • Falkirk,35,310 inhabitants.186 km
  • Irvine,33,740 inhabitants.240 km
  • Dumfries,33,280 inhabitants.288 km
  • Motherwell,32,120 inhabitants.211 km
  • Rutherglen,31,180 inhabitants.210 km
  • Wishaw,30,510 inhabitants.213 km
  • Cambuslang,27,610 inhabitants.211 km
  • Bearsden,27,340 inhabitants.203 km
  • Clydebank,26,640 inhabitants.206 km
  • Newton Mearns,24,650 inhabitants.218 km
  • Vale of Leven,24,640 inhabitants.202 km
  • Arbroath,23,640 inhabitants.129 km
  • Musselburgh,23,620 inhabitants.191 km
  • Bishopbriggs,23,430 inhabitants.202 km
  • Renfrew,22,010 inhabitants.208 km
  • Bathgate,21,070 inhabitants.196 km
  • Bellshill,20,650 inhabitants.208 km
  • Alloa,20,390 inhabitants.173 km
  • Orkney,20,100 inhabitants.150 km

Other major cities in country :

  • Bradford [ENG], 299,310 inhabitants. 440 km
  • Southend-on-Sea [ENG], 295,310 inhabitants. 728 km
  • Belfast [NIR], 274,770 inhabitants. 376 km
  • Derby [ENG], 270,468 inhabitants. 539 km
  • Plymouth [ENG], 260,203 inhabitants. 812 km
  • Luton [ENG], 258,018 inhabitants. 669 km
  • Wolverhampton [ENG], 252,791 inhabitants. 569 km
  • City of Westminster [ENG], 247,614 inhabitants. 715 km
  • Southampton [ENG], 246,201 inhabitants. 761 km
  • Blackpool [ENG], 239,409 inhabitants. 427 km
  • Milton Keynes [ENG], 229,941 inhabitants. 645 km
  • Bexley [ENG], 228,000 inhabitants. 726 km
  • Northampton [ENG], 215,963 inhabitants. 621 km
  • Archway [ENG], 215,667 inhabitants. 707 km
  • Norwich [ENG], 213,166 inhabitants. 631 km
  • Dudley [ENG], 199,059 inhabitants. 579 km
  • Portsmouth [ENG], 194,150 inhabitants. 776 km
  • Newcastle upon Tyne [ENG], 192,382 inhabitants. 316 km
  • Sutton [ENG], 187,600 inhabitants. 729 km
  • Swindon [ENG], 185,609 inhabitants. 685 km

Route from Bathgate to major cities (United Kingdom).

  • Distance Bathgate London
    541 km
  • Distance Bathgate Birmingham
    397 km
  • Distance Bathgate Liverpool
    281 km
  • Distance Bathgate Nottingham
    366 km
  • Distance Bathgate Sheffield
    314 km
  • Distance Bathgate Bristol
    500 km
  • Distance Bathgate Leicester
    398 km
  • Distance Bathgate Leeds
    270 km
  • Distance Bathgate Cardiff
    493 km
  • Distance Bathgate Manchester
    284 km
  • Distance Bathgate Stoke-on-Trent
    336 km
  • Distance Bathgate Coventry
    413 km
  • Distance Bathgate Sunderland
    181 km
  • Distance Bathgate Birkenhead
    282 km
  • Distance Bathgate Islington
    539 km
  • Distance Bathgate Reading
    525 km
  • Distance Bathgate Kingston upon Hull
    320 km
  • Distance Bathgate Preston
    246 km
  • Distance Bathgate Newport
    482 km
  • Distance Bathgate Swansea
    477 km

Nearest cities to Elgin :

  • Glasgow, 591,620 inhabitants. 207 km
  • Edinburgh, 464,990 inhabitants. 189 km
  • Sunderland, 335,415 inhabitants. 328 km
  • Aberdeen, 196,670 inhabitants. 92 km
  • Newcastle upon Tyne, 192,382 inhabitants. 316 km
  • Dundee, 147,710 inhabitants. 133 km
  • Hartlepool, 88,855 inhabitants. 355 km
  • South Shields, 83,655 inhabitants. 317 km
  • Carlisle, 78,470 inhabitants. 308 km
  • Gateshead, 77,649 inhabitants. 317 km
  • Paisley, 76,220 inhabitants. 213 km
  • East Kilbride, 74,740 inhabitants. 216 km
  • Newtownabbey, 63,860 inhabitants. 369 km
  • Bangor, 60,385 inhabitants. 364 km
  • Livingston, 56,570 inhabitants. 195 km
  • Washington, 53,526 inhabitants. 326 km
  • Hamilton, 53,200 inhabitants. 214 km
  • Cumbernauld, 51,610 inhabitants. 194 km
  • Dunfermline, 50,380 inhabitants. 176 km
  • Kirkcaldy, 49,460 inhabitants. 171 km
  • Durham, 47,785 inhabitants. 337 km
  • Ayr, 47,190 inhabitants. 256 km
  • Perth, 47,180 inhabitants. 140 km
  • Inverness, 46,870 inhabitants. 57 km
  • Kilmarnock, 46,350 inhabitants. 238 km
  • Coatbridge, 43,970 inhabitants. 204 km
  • Greenock, 43,690 inhabitants. 209 km
  • Wallsend, 42,739 inhabitants. 316 km
  • Newburn, 41,347 inhabitants. 312 km
  • North Shields, 39,747 inhabitants. 315 km
  • Glenrothes, 39,100 inhabitants. 162 km
  • Whitley Bay, 38,055 inhabitants. 313 km
  • Houghton-Le-Spring, 37,840 inhabitants. 333 km
  • Blyth, 37,339 inhabitants. 302 km
  • Airdrie, 37,130 inhabitants. 203 km
  • Peterlee, 37,015 inhabitants. 344 km
  • Chester-le-Street, 36,917 inhabitants. 329 km
  • Stirling, 36,440 inhabitants. 174 km
  • Falkirk, 35,310 inhabitants. 186 km
  • Felling, 34,355 inhabitants. 319 km
  • Irvine, 33,740 inhabitants. 240 km
  • Dumfries, 33,280 inhabitants. 288 km
  • Cramlington, 33,180 inhabitants. 305 km
  • Motherwell, 32,120 inhabitants. 211 km
  • Rutherglen, 31,180 inhabitants. 210 km
  • Wishaw, 30,510 inhabitants. 213 km
  • Carrickfergus, 29,208 inhabitants. 361 km
  • Consett, 29,137 inhabitants. 324 km
  • Ballymena, 28,932 inhabitants. 360 km
  • Ashington, 27,670 inhabitants. 296 km

Location Elgin (Scotland) :

Country flag
Location Elgin
State Scotland
County Moray
Country United Kingdom
Country code / ISO 2 GB
Latitude 57.6494700
Longitude -3.3184300
Altitude 0 meters
Time zone Europe/London

Location Bathgate (Scotland) :

Country flag
Location Bathgate
State Scotland
County West Lothian
Country United Kingdom
Country code / ISO 2 GB
Latitude 55.9020400
Longitude -3.6439800
Altitude 0 meters
Time zone Europe/London

Find a hotel in Bathgate

Beancross Restaurant And Hotel


The Beancross Restaurant And Hotel is located close to the centre of Falkirk, with easy access to the M9 for Edinburgh or Glasgow. Beancross provides free Wi-Fi and free parking. This hotel is located 11.85 from the city center Ashington.

This 3.0 star property has 14 rooms. You can book a room from 60 GBP.

Location :
Beancross Restaurant And Hotel
West Beancross Farm, Laurieston Bypass
FK2 0XS Falkirk

Book a room from 60 GBP

Macdonald Inchyra Hotel & Spa


Set in a traditional Scottish manor house within landscaped gardens, the Macdonald Inchyra Hotel & Spa is on the outskirts of Falkirk and Grangemouth. Just off Junction 5 of the M9 motorway, it features a spa and a restaurant. This hotel is located 11.39 from the city center Ashington.

This 4.0 star property has 98 rooms. You can book a room from 50 GBP.

Location :
Macdonald Inchyra Hotel & Spa
Grange Road
FK2 0YB Polmont, Falkirk

Book a room from 50 GBP

Lismore House


Situated between Falkirk and Linlithgow, the Lismore House boasts free Wi-Fi and free private parking. In the Central Valley of Scotland, the house is just 30 minutes’ drive from both Glasgow and Edinburgh. This hotel is located 7.12 from the city center Ashington.

This 4.0 star property has 4 rooms. You can book a room from GBP.

Location :
Lismore House
Wester Bowhouse Farm, Maddiston
FK2 0BX Falkirk

Book a room from GBP

Arden Country House


The 5-star Arden House offers bed and breakfast accommodation with luxurious bedrooms, award-winning breakfasts and free WiFi. Arden House also offers a self-catering studio within the grounds. This hotel is located 6.63 from the city center Ashington.

This 5.0 star property has 3 rooms. You can book a room from 80 GBP.

Location :
Arden Country House
Arden Country House
EH49 6QE Linlithgow

Book a room from 80 GBP

Cairn Hotel


Just 5 minutes from the M8 motorway the Cairn Hotel is a 15-minute drive from Edinburgh Airport. The hotel offers tastefully-decorated modern rooms with free WiFi and has a restaurant and a bar with satellite TV. This hotel is located 2.07 from the city center Ashington.

This 3.0 star property has 61 rooms. You can book a room from 50 GBP.

Location :
Cairn Hotel
Blackburn Road
EH48 2EL Bathgate

Book a room from 50 GBP

Wester Muirhouse


Situated in Linlithgow, Wester Muirhouse provides accommodation within 4.2 km of Linlithgow Palace. Guests can also relax in the shared lounge area. Muiravonside Country Park is 8 km from the bed and breakfast. This hotel is located 10.48 from the city center Ashington.

This 3.0 star property has 3 rooms. You can book a room from 95 GBP.

Location :
Wester Muirhouse
Fishers Road
EH49 7RQ Linlithgow

Book a room from 95 GBP

Court Residence


Court Residence offers suites in Linlithgow's historic town centre. The property is only a 15-minute drive from Edinburgh Airport. Stirling is a 25-minute drive away and Glasgow is a 45-minute drive from the accommodation. This hotel is located 8.71 from the city center Ashington.

This 4.0 star property has 12 rooms. You can book a room from 75 GBP.

Location :
Court Residence
1 Court Square, High Street,
EH49 7EQ Linlithgow

Book a room from 75 GBP

Home from Home Bed and Breakfast


Just 2 miles from Livingston, Home from Home Bed and Breakfast features a garden, a shared lounge with TV and free WiFi available throughout. There is also free parking possible on site. This hotel is located 5.90 from the city center Ashington.

This 4.0 star property has 2 rooms. You can book a room from 60 GBP.

Location :
Home from Home Bed and Breakfast
10 Eastcroft Court
EH54 7ET Livingston

Book a room from 60 GBP

Hasika Homes HomeStay


Situated in Livingston in the Lothian region, Hasika Homes HomeStay is a 5-star property featuring free WiFi. This homestay features a garden. Edinburgh is 28 km from the homestay. This hotel is located 6.17 from the city center Ashington.

This 5.0 star property has 1 rooms. You can book a room from 38.25 GBP.

Location :
Hasika Homes HomeStay
7 Haymarket Crescent
EH54 8AP Livingston

Book a room from 38.25 GBP